No part of this * software may be reproduced in any form by any means without prior * written authorization of Sun and its licensors, if any. * * FEDERAL ACQUISITIONS: Commercial Software -- Government Users * Subject to Standard License Terms and Conditions */package kdp;import kdp.classparser.*;import java.net.*;import java.io.*;public class KVMDebugProxy { Options options = null; public KVMDebugProxy() { } public boolean parseArgs( String args[] ) { int i = 0; options = new Options(); options.setLocalPort(0); options.setRemotePort(2800); options.setRemoteHost("localhost"); options.setVerbosity(0); options.setClassPath("./"); options.setUseClassParser(false); if ( args.length == 0 ) options = null; try { while ( i < args.length ) { if ( "-l".equals( args[ i ] ) ) { options.setLocalPort( Integer.parseInt( args[ ++i ] ) ); } else if ( "-r".equals( args[ i ] ) ) { options.setRemoteHost( args[ ++i ] ); options.setRemotePort( Integer.parseInt( args[ ++i ] ) ); } else if ( "-v".equals( args[ i ] ) ) { options.setVerbosity( Integer.parseInt( args[ ++i ] ) ); } else if ( "-cp".equals( args[ i ] ) || "-classpath".equals( args[ i ] ) ) { options.setClassPath( args[ ++i ] ); } else if ( "-p".equals( args[ i ] ) ) { options.setUseClassParser( true ); } i++; } } catch ( Exception e ) { options = null; } return options != null; } public void help() { System.out.println( "J2ME Debug Agent Copyright (c) 2000 Sun Microsystems, Inc. All rights reserved." ); System.out.println(); System.out.println( "Usage: KVMDebugProxy -l <localport> -r <remotehost> <remoteport> [-p]"); System.out.println(" [-v <level>] [-cp | - classpath <classpath" + File.pathSeparator + "classpath...>]" ); System.out.println("Where:"); System.out.println(" -l <localport> specifies the local port number that the debug agent will"); System.out.println(" listen on for a connection from a debugger."); System.out.println(" -r <remotehost> <remoteport> is the hostname and port number that the debug"); System.out.println(" agent will use to connect to the Java VM running the application"); System.out.println(" being debugged"); System.out.println(" -p tells the debug agent to process classfiles on behalf of the Java VM "); System.out.println(" running the application being debugged. If not present, all commands"); System.out.println(" from the debugger are passed down to the Java VM running the application"); System.out.println(" -v <level> turns on verbose mode. 'level' specifies the amount of output,"); System.out.println(" the larger the number the more output that is generated."); System.out.println(" 'level' can be from 1-9."); System.out.println(" -cp or -classpath specifies a list of paths separated by " + File.pathSeparator + " where the"); System.out.println(" debug agent can find copies of the class files. Only needed if -p is set."); System.out.println(); } public int go() { if ( options == null ) return( 1 ); Log.SET_LOG(options.getVerbosity()); try { // System.out.print( "Building class information..." ); ClassManager manager = new ClassManager( new SearchPath( options.getClassPath() ) );// manager.build( new SearchPath( options.getClassPath() ) ); System.out.println( "Connecting to " + options.getRemoteHost() + " on port " + options.getRemotePort() ); /* The JDI code will now be trying to send handshaking information. * We must just pass this string over to the kvm. The kvm will then * send the same string back, which we must then pass to the * debugger */// String handshake = "JDWP-Handshake"; // debugger -> kvm // for ( int i=0; i < handshake.length(); i++ ) // kvm.sendByte( ( byte )debugger.receiveByte() ); // debugger <- kvm // for ( int i=0; i < handshake.length(); i++ ) // debugger.sendByte( ( byte )kvm.receiveByte() ); // // Two threads are required here so that we can listen to // the debugger and the kvm at the same time. Each thread // knows how to talk to the other so that information can flow // over the proxy. // DebuggerListener dlisten = new DebuggerListener(options); KVMListener klisten = new KVMListener(options); dlisten.set(klisten, manager ); klisten.set(dlisten, manager ); dlisten.verbose( options.getVerbosity() ); klisten.verbose( options.getVerbosity() ); // // At this point we have successfully connected the debugger // through this proxy to the kvm. we can now sit back and // wait for packets to start flowing. // new Thread( dlisten ).start(); new Thread( klisten ).start(); } catch ( SecurityException e ) { System.out.println( "KVMDebugProxy: " + e.getMessage() ); } return( 0 ); } public static void main( String args[] ) { KVMDebugProxy kdp = new KVMDebugProxy(); if ( !kdp.parseArgs( args ) ) { kdp.help(); System.exit( 1 ); } kdp.go(); }} // KVMDebugProxy
